  2. I would say for most of us would at best describe the food situation as inconsistent. Some seem to think everything is just fine all the time and the lines are never long and the food always good even though they go frequently. ¯\_(ツ)_/¯ Maybe it is just some people’s tastes/standards are different. This year I have not experienced any actual food that I thought was bad but I have certainly pointed out some service deficiencies. But I have only been to KI 4 or so times this season. If I did receive something bad (cold, burnt, ridiculously small portion etc.) I would likely try to be as polite as possible and try to take care of the situation right there before running to GS. If the portion size was to small simply state that I beleive it was much smaller than standard and could I have some more or possible speak to the supervisor. If it was over cooked or something like that and was obvious politely refuse the plate and ask for something else or just leave. Maybe grab a photo especially if I was met with resistance. They way I look at it is them handing you a plate is an offer to sell you something and as a consumer I have the right to refuse that offer if it doesn’t meet my standards. Taking the issue to GS is kind of a last resort because it takes so much time.

  6. The person who purchases the wristband must wear it and be the person who orders and picks up the food. Once you have the food in hand you may pass it off to whomever you want and not violate any park rules. No switching wristbands. How feasible is it to get a meal exactly every 90 minutes? If it is a dead day and you are not standing in any ride or the food lines when that 90 minute cool down time hits, sure. But that is not why you are at the park. So we want to ride Diamondback but the line is 45 minutes but our cool down ends in 25 minutes. So do you ride Diamondback or go sit down and twiddle your thumbs for 25 minutes? That is up to you, but kind of a waste. If I were bringing my family if 4 and didn’t have the all season meal plan I would do one of two things. A. Get 2 All Day Dining wristbands to give us some wiggle room and not have kids whining or fighting becuase they are hungry or want to ride and just be able to have a better experience. B. Pack a cooler with some nice subs, chips, cookies and drinks. Then go out to the car every 4 hours or so and use the savings to buy the kids Blue Ice Cream, Funnel Cakes, Pretzels, Dippin Dots or whatever strikes their fancy. Maybe a beer or two for Mom and Dad. Also I would get 2 souvenir cups for sharing between 4 people. I have done it with 3 and it is a little rough. Or just drink water. Next year, get gold season passes and the $30 all season drink plans for each person. Then you can go whenever you want, leave whenever you want, not have to worry about the weather ruining your only trip of the year and enjoy all the other benefits that go along with it. Most importantly if the kids are acting up you can head for the exit and really mean it. It only takes once. What food choice gives you the most bang for your buck? In general I would say chicken strips with fries from Rivertown Potato Works or Chicken Shack in Action Zone. Generally a ton of fries.
